What is the domain of g(x) = sqrt x +1

there can be no negative in a sqrt 
so x+1 must be equal or greater then 0
x+1[tex] \geq [/tex] 0
x [tex] \geq [/tex] -1
so all answers must be greater then  or equal to -1
-1,0,1,2,3,4,5,6,7,8
(-1,infinity) is the domain
